Project Description

Region: Africa

Country: Kenya

Location: Migori

Total Budget: $48,780

Area of Focus: Basic education and literacy


The 200,000 people in the capital of Migori county have little or no access to books and limited access to the internet due to the high cost of internet access. If a school has a library, which many do not, it is poorly stocked with books. Even if people can afford to buy books, there are no bookstores in Migori.

This project will provide access to books for everyone by creating a public library in Migori Town.

In this partnership, the National Government will provide the building, bookshelves, desks and other furniture, Migori County government will provide the permanent staff and training. Rotary will provide approximately 70,000 books, computers, a circulation system, public outreach and some of the furniture. The books will come from Books for the World, a Rotary affiliated organization based in Texas.

An important part of this project is to create public awareness of what a lending library is and how it functions. Most of us started using a lending library when we were in primary school. Most people in Migori have never seen a library, let alone used one. There will need to be significant public outreach and education for people about the basic functions of a library; how to get and use a library card; responsibilities for loaned material; using a computer in a public space, etc. The training will be done by library staff and outside consultants. This grant will fund some of that training.
